We’ve spoken about Rock Creek Church cemetery (by Rock Creek Church Rd and Webster St, NW and near the Old Soldiers Home grounds) in the past. But every time I don’t go for a few months I’m always amazed by its beauty. Particularly many of the sculptures found throughout the grounds. I’m gonna highlight a few that struck me as particularly cool on a recent trip. And if you haven’t been in person, it’s worth the trip.
